Systems of nonlinear difference equations \(\Delta v(k)=f(k,v(k),\sum^{k-1}_{i=k_0} a(k,i,v(i))\) are considered subject to an \(n\)-point condition \(A_1v(k_1)+\dots+A_n v(k_n)=\gamma\), where \(v\) and \(\gamma\) are \(m\)-dimensional vectors, and \(A_i\) corresponding matrices. Existence and uniqueness of the solution in generalized normed spaces are proved by means of new variation of parameter formulae. The solutions are also approximated iteratively, and numerical results are given.
